Location
Nestled close to the Welsh border, Kington is a charming historic market town celebrated for its beautiful countryside and exceptional walking opportunities. Known as a true “centre for walking, ” the town sits amid rolling hills and scenic trails, including the renowned Offa’s Dyke National Trail and several other long distance routes, making it a haven for outdoor enthusiasts. Kington offers a welcoming community, independent shops, and a relaxed pace of life, all set against a backdrop of rich history and striking natural landscapes. With its blend of rural tranquillity and vibrant local character, Kington provides an idyllic setting for those seeking both beauty and a strong sense of place.
Accommodation
This detached family home, built to a high standard in 2010, offers thoughtfully designed living space throughout. The ground floor features a rear facing living room with French windows that open into the garden, a stylish kitchen/dining room with integral appliances including an electric oven, 5 ring gas hob, a dishwasher and fridge-freezer. The kitchen leads seamlessly into a bright garden room, enhanced by a large roof window that fills the space with natural light with French windows to the garden. Completing the ground floor is a versatile study/family room and a convenient downstairs W.C., making the home perfectly suited to modern family living.
The first floor offers three generously sized double bedrooms, including a master bedroom featuring an ensuite shower room and built in mirrored wardrobes. A further single bedroom provides additional flexibility for family, guests, or home office use. Completing the accommodation is the family bathroom, along with a useful storage cupboard and loft access, ensuring ample space for everyday living.
Outside
Accessed via double doors from the living room or the garden room, the property benefits from a private, fully enclosed garden with a well-kept level lawn forming the central focus. There is also a patio area, ideal for outdoor dining and family enjoyment. To the front, there is convenient off road parking, complemented by a driveway and a garage, providing ample space for multiple vehicles.
